WebNew York, the 27th largest state in the country, is home to more than 7,600 lakes, ponds, and reservoirs. Additionally, the 54,556 square mile state borders two of the Great Lakes: Lake Erie and Lake Ontario .

Kathy Hochul on Monday announced nearly $2 million in federal funding is available for the New York Great Lakes Fisheries Relief Program, provided through the Consolidated Appropriations Act ... higher the wavelength the higher the energyWebThe Buffalo Niagara Region is an economic region that is part of the Great Lakes region of North America, comprising much of Western New York in the United States. The Regional Institute of the University at Buffalo has defined the region as including the eight westernmost counties in New York.
